The surface area of a rectangular prism is 2210 cm2. Two of the dimensions are 5 cm and 10 cm. Find the measure of the other dim

ension. Need help do not understand.
Mathematics
1 answer:
Vlad [161]4 years ago
6 0

The surface area of a rectangular prism is 2210 cm^2 Then the other dimension is 70.3 cm

<h3><u>Solution:</u></h3>

Given that surface area of rectangular prism is 2210 square centimeter

Also given that two of dimensions are 5 cm and 10 cm

To find: other dimension

<em><u>The total surface area of the rectangular prism is gievn as:</u></em>

\text {Total surface area }=2(lb+b h+h l)

Where, "l" is the length and "b" is the breadth and "h" is the height

The given values are:  l = 5cm and b = 10cm

On substituting the given values in formula we get,

\begin{array}{l}{2210=2(l \times b+b \times h+h \times l)} \\\\ {2210=2(5 \times 10+10 \times h+h \times 5)} \\\\ {2210=2(50+10 h+5 h)} \\\\ {1105=50+15 h} \\\\ {1055=15 h} \\\\ {h=70.3}\end{array}

Thus the other dimension is 70.3 cm

A system of equations is shown below. y = –x – 3 5x + 2y = 9 What is the solution to this system?
erastovalidia [21]

Answer:

x=5\ and\ y=-8

The solution of the system can be given as (5,-8).

Step-by-step explanation:

Given system of equations:

y=-x-3

5x+2y=9

To solve the given system of equations:

Solution:

We will use substitution to solve the given system.

We will substitute the y values in terms of x from the equation y=-x-3 into the other equation to solve for x

Substituting y=-x-3 into 5x+2y=9.

We have:

5x+2(-x-3)=9

<em>Using distribution.</em>

5x-2x-6=9

<em>Combining like terms.</em>

3x-6=9

Adding 6 both sides.

3x-6+6=9+6

3x=15

Dividing both sides by 3.

\frac{3x}{3}=\frac{15}{3}

∴ x=5

<em>Plugging in x=5 into y=-x-3.</em>

We have,

y=-5-3

∴ y=-8

The solution of the system can be given as (5,-8).
